David Arquette shares Father’s Day plans
With daughter Coco Riley poised to celebrate her 4th birthday on Friday, actor David Arquette is similarly poised to celebrate his fifth Father’s Day on Sunday. David, 36, recently told OK! that while he’s not a "great" father yet — he’s "learning how to be a better father all the time." From the sound of it, the job is easy when the child in question is Coco. Said David,
It’s like this incredible little person moved in with us. She is so funny and has such an amazing personality. It is so cool having her around.
David, who married wife Courteney Cox-Arquette in 1999, said his plans for Father’s Day are low-key.
I’m going to have other dads over, and we’re going to barbecue and hang out by the pool and relax.
